Omnevue Secures $3.1M Seed Funding to Expand ESG Accounting Platform

  • Omnevue, a UK-based ESG accounting startup, raised $3.1M in Seed funding led by Elbow Beach Capital and Pi Labs, with participation from Zone2boost and angel investors

  • The company intends to use the funds to expand operations and its business reach

  • Omnevue provides companies with a software engine that gives access to audit-grade ESG accounting, connecting to financial, HR, and other data sources to generate reports aligned with international accounting standards

  • It empowers UK accounting firms to provide non-financial accounting services to clients and is already used by companies like LendInvest, Goodlord, Zeelo, Packhelp, and BVRLA

  • Omnevue is launching a real-time business CO2e estimator tool called 'VueCO2e' to help UK and EU businesses view and report their CO2e impacts.
